Get ready for an another hilarious episode of COMEDY SIMP, with your favorite ridiculous duo! 🤩🤪 Episode 64 has Stephen Michael James 🎤 and Rob Conroy 🎭 back at SIMP STUDIOS for the first time since their hilarious “Trip Sitters” comedy show! 🎉✨ They share all the behind-the-scenes stories, crazy moments, and wild adventures from the show and beyond! 🚀🌟

.

Rob spills the tea on his UFO sighting 👽👀, talks about his spooky Halloween 🎃👻, and shares a hilarious night doing Karaoke 🎤 in Auburn, WA with his friend (and past guest) Jake E Tee. 🎶🕺 Stephen recaps his rainy trick-or-treating 🍬🌧️ with his daughter, and Rob recounts a bizarre gig where a “vampire” heckler 😱🧛‍♂️ wasn't a fan of comedy—until another comic roasted Charlie Kirk! 🔥😂

.

Stephen also chats about visiting family in Oregon for his mom’s birthday 🎂🍾, eating at Olive Garden 🍝🍷, and getting sick 🤢 later—classic family trip! They both reflect on their love for comedy ❤️🤣 but admit the grind can be exhausting 😩🎭. Stephen shares recent shows he attended, like “They’re Just Jokes” in West Seattle 🎟️😎, while Rob reminisces about his trip to Austin, TX for stand-up 🎙️🤠.

.

The conversation turns to the "slow decline of stand-up comedy" 📉🎤—is it becoming more underground and less mainstream? 🤔🕶️ They explore how comedy’s place in pop culture is shifting, and what it means for the future of the art form. 🌎🎭

.

And to top it all off, the last 20 minutes are a handful of crazy internet clip reactions 🖥️🤯—laughs, shock, and pure chaos! 😂🔥
